First: Manual Hoists (Simplicity and Mobile Reliability)

Manual hoists (such as chain blocks or manual chain hoists) operate on the principle of amplifying human force through a simple and robust gear system. This classic design gives them several operational advantages that make them essential in specific situations:

Complete independence from power sources:

They operate efficiently in remote sites, under construction areas, or during power outages, requiring only human effort from the operator.

Compact weight and high portability:

They can be carried in a toolbox and installed on temporary beams within minutes, offering unmatched mobility and flexibility.

Low purchase cost:

They are the most economical solution in terms of initial investment, and they require almost no maintenance due to the absence of electrical components.

Despite their reliability, manual hoists require significant physical effort and operate at very slow lifting speeds, making them unsuitable for continuous high-speed production lines.

Second: Wire Rope Electric Hoists (Digital Power for Heavy-Duty Operations)

On the other side, wire rope hoists represent the peak of modern industrial lifting efficiency in large factories and ports. These electric systems are designed to solve complex lifting challenges with advanced technical features:

1. High lifting capacity and fast operating speeds

They can handle extremely heavy loads reaching hundreds of tons with high-speed lifting performance, ensuring uninterrupted material flow within production lines.

2. Precision control and digital safety systems

Equipped with Variable Frequency Drives (VFD), operators can move sensitive loads with smooth millimeter-level precision and zero load swing. They are also supported by electromagnetic brakes that automatically activate in emergency situations.

Detailed Comparison in Key Points

To provide a clearer perspective, the key differences between both systems can be summarized as follows:

Power source and operation:

Manual hoists rely entirely on human physical effort, while wire rope hoists are powered by strong electric motors (single or three-phase) controlled by a push button.

Speed and production capacity:

Electric hoists offer high-speed continuous operation suitable for heavy-duty production, while manual hoists are slow and better suited for occasional or light tasks.

Cost and maintenance:

Manual hoists have very low initial cost and almost zero maintenance requirements, while wire rope hoists require higher investment and scheduled technical maintenance.

Accuracy and safety:

Electric systems provide precise digital control that eliminates load swinging, while manual hoist accuracy depends entirely on the operator’s skill and experience.

Frequently Asked Questions by Procurement Engineers

When should I choose manual hoists instead of electric systems?

Manual hoists are ideal for enclosed maintenance rooms, periodic service stations where lifting occurs once or twice per month, or early-stage construction sites before electrical power is fully available.

What is the expected lifespan of modern wire rope hoists?

Their lifespan ranges from 15 to 25 years, provided that the correct duty class is respected, overloads are avoided, and proper lubrication and maintenance schedules are followed consistently.
